55/ Adobe Stock Deep Dive. Can It Defy the Tech Selloff? Value investing Fundamental Analysis of Adobe Stock Investment

Is Adobe (ADBE) currently a high-value opportunity or a classic value trap? In this deep-dive analysis, we break down the company’s fundamentals, competitive moat, and long-term growth prospects to help you decide if now is the time to add it to your portfolio. In this video, we cover: * Fundamental Analysis: A look at Adobe's recent earnings, revenue growth, and profit margins. * Valuation Check: Is the current stock price justified by its historical performance? * The "Trap" Indicators: Examining potential risks that could signal a downward trend. #Adobe #StockMarket #ValueInvesting #Investing #StockAnalysis #ADBE #FinancialLiteracy #StockMarketAnalysis #InvestingTips #GrowthStocks Disclaimer This video is for educational and informational purposes only and does not constitute financial, investment, or legal advice. 52/ How to Copy Great Investors to Spot Best Investments - LI LU TME

In this video, we are stripping away the market noise and deploying pure Value Investing principles (the Charlie Munger and Warren Buffett framework) to find the best asymmetric risk to reward opportunities available today. To do this, we are looking directly at the portfolio of Li Lu (founder of Himalaya Capital). The only outside manager Charlie Munger ever trusted with his own family's wealth.
